Wyświetl historię przetwarzania dokumentów
Wstęp
GroupDocs.Signature dla .NET to potężna biblioteka ułatwiająca przetwarzanie dokumentów, umożliwiająca płynne zarządzanie podpisami dokumentów i manipulowanie nimi w aplikacjach .NET. Niezależnie od tego, czy masz do czynienia z umowami, umowami czy jakimkolwiek innym typem dokumentu wymagającym podpisów, GroupDocs.Signature umożliwia efektywne usprawnienie przepływu pracy.
Warunki wstępne
Zanim zaczniesz korzystać z GroupDocs.Signature for .NET w celu przeglądania historii przetwarzania dokumentów, upewnij się, że masz skonfigurowane następujące wymagania wstępne:
- Instalacja: Upewnij się, że zainstalowałeś bibliotekę GroupDocs.Signature for .NET. Można go pobrać zstrona z wydaniami.
- Przygotowanie dokumentu: Przygotuj dokument do przetworzenia. Upewnij się, że jest w obsługiwanym formacie, np. DOCX, PDF lub innym.
- Podstawowa znajomość języka C#: Zapoznaj się z podstawami języka programowania C#, ponieważ będziemy go używać do interakcji z biblioteką GroupDocs.Signature.
Importuj przestrzenie nazw
Najpierw musisz zaimportować niezbędne przestrzenie nazw, aby uzyskać dostęp do funkcjonalności udostępnianych przez GroupDocs.Signature for .NET. Oto jak możesz to zrobić:
using System;
using System.IO;
using GroupDocs.Signature;
using GroupDocs.Signature.Domain;
Krok 1: Zdefiniuj ścieżkę pliku
// Ścieżka do katalogu dokumentów.
string filePath = "sample_history.docx";
W tym kroku określasz ścieżkę do dokumentu, dla którego chcesz wyświetlić historię przetwarzania. Pamiętaj o wymianie"sample_history.docx"
z rzeczywistą ścieżką do dokumentu.
Krok 2: Zainicjuj obiekt podpisu
using (Signature signature = new Signature(filePath))
Tutaj inicjujesz nową instancjęSignature
class, przekazując ścieżkę pliku dokumentu jako parametr. Theusing
instrukcja zapewnia właściwą utylizację zasobów po wykonaniu zadania.
Krok 3: Uzyskaj informacje o dokumencie
IDocumentInfo documentInfo = signature.GetDocumentInfo();
W tym kroku pobierane są informacje o dokumencie, w tym historia jego przetwarzania, przy użyciu metodyGetDocumentInfo()
metodaSignature
obiekt.
Krok 4: Wyświetl historię przetwarzania
foreach (ProcessLog processLog in documentInfo.ProcessLogs)
{
Console.WriteLine($" - operation [{processLog.Type}] on {processLog.Date.ToShortDateString()}. Succeeded/Failed {processLog.Succeeded}/{processLog.Failed}. Message: {processLog.Message}");
}
W tym ostatnim kroku przeglądasz dzienniki przetwarzania uzyskane z informacji o dokumencie i wyświetlasz je w czytelnym formacie. Każdy wpis dziennika zawiera szczegółowe informacje, takie jak typ wykonanej operacji, data operacji, status powodzenia/porażki i wszelkie powiązane komunikaty.
Wniosek
GroupDocs.Signature for .NET upraszcza zadania przetwarzania dokumentów, udostępniając niezawodne funkcje umożliwiające efektywne zarządzanie podpisami dokumentów. Dzięki możliwości przeglądania historii przetwarzania dokumentów użytkownicy mogą śledzić postęp operacji i zapewnić płynne zarządzanie przepływem pracy.
Często zadawane pytania
Czy GroupDocs.Signature for .NET może działać z zaszyfrowanymi dokumentami?
Tak, GroupDocs.Signature obsługuje pracę z zaszyfrowanymi dokumentami, zapewniając bezproblemową integrację z zaszyfrowanymi formatami plików.
Czy dostępna jest bezpłatna wersja próbna programu GroupDocs.Signature for .NET?
Tak, możesz poznać funkcje GroupDocs.Signature, korzystając z bezpłatnej wersji próbnej dostępnej pod adresemten link.
Czy GroupDocs.Signature obsługuje wiele formatów dokumentów?
Oczywiście GroupDocs.Signature obsługuje szeroką gamę formatów dokumentów, w tym DOCX, PDF, PPTX i inne, zapewniając elastyczność w przetwarzaniu dokumentów.
Jak mogę uzyskać tymczasowe licencje dla GroupDocs.Signature dla .NET?
Tymczasowe licencje na GroupDocs.Signature można uzyskać pod adresemten link, co pozwala ocenić pełny potencjał produktu.
Gdzie mogę uzyskać pomoc dotyczącą GroupDocs.Signature for .NET?
W przypadku jakichkolwiek pytań lub pomocy dotyczącej GroupDocs.Signature można odwiedzić forum pomocy technicznej pod adresemten link.